### SqlVector properties are no longer loaded by default

[Tracking Issue #37279](https://github.com/dotnet/efcore/issues/37279)

#### Old behavior

Previously, when querying entities with `SqlVector<T>` properties, EF Core included the vector column in `SELECT` statements and populated the property on the returned entity.

#### New behavior

Starting with EF Core 11.0, `SqlVector<T>` properties are no longer included in `SELECT` statements when materializing entities. The property will be `null` on returned entities.

Vector properties can still be used in `WHERE` and `ORDER BY` clauses—including with `VectorDistance()` and `VectorSearch()`—they just won't be included in the entity projection.

#### Why

Vector columns can be very large, containing hundreds or thousands of floating-point values. In the vast majority of cases, vectors are written to the database and then used for search, without needing to be read back. Excluding them from `SELECT` by default avoids unnecessary data transfer.

#### Mitigations

> [!NOTE]
> A mechanism for opting vector properties back into automatic loading will be introduced later in the EF Core 11 release.

If you need to read back vector values, use an explicit projection:

```csharp
var embeddings = await context.Blogs
.Select(b => new { b.Id, b.Embedding })
.ToListAsync();
```

### Vector properties not loaded by default

EF Core 11 changes how vector properties are loaded: `SqlVector<T>` columns are no longer included in `SELECT` statements when materializing entities. Since vectors can be quite large—containing hundreds or thousands of floating-point numbers—this avoids unnecessary data transfer in the common case where vectors are ingested and used for search but not read back.

```csharp
// Vector column is excluded from the projected entity
var blogs = await context.Blogs.OrderBy(b => b.Name).ToListAsync();
// Generates: SELECT [b].[Id], [b].[Name] FROM [Blogs] AS [b]

// Explicit projection still loads the vector
var embeddings = await context.Blogs
.Select(b => new { b.Id, b.Embedding })
.ToListAsync();
```

Vector properties can still be used in `WHERE` and `ORDER BY` clauses—including with `VectorDistance()` and `VectorSearch()`—and EF will correctly include them in the SQL, just not in the entity projection.
